Legal Counsel | Energy Business | Berkshire


This is an exciting opportunity to join this well-established Energy company based in London.
This business is renowned for their integral role within the UK Energy market, also focusing on sustainability considerations throughout their decision-making and operational management.


The business


Operating for over two decades, the company has been a key player in supplying various forms of energy across the UK, steadily increasing its market share and growing rapidly.
Known for fostering a warm, collaborative working culture, the company places a high value on its employees, providing top-level training to support their long-term career goals.
With a focus on minimising its ecological footprint and adhering to ESG principles, the company actively contributes to the social and economic development of the local communities it engages with, prioritising sustainability and climate change mitigation.

The Role


In this role, you will report to an experienced General Counsel, taking on a diverse range of in-house legal responsibilities and providing advice to various stakeholders within the business.
Your responsibilities will encompass a wide range of B2B and B2C contracts, including NDA's and supplier contracts, as well as overseeing data protection and regulatory compliance (DSAR's). Additionally, you will offer legal advice to HR and Finance departments, ensuring that terms and conditions, templates, and processes align with evolving legal developments.
Your role will also involve assessing legal risks, ensuring compliance, and providing guidance on potential issues the business may face.


Requirements

5-10 years PQE and In-House experience (preferred)Excellent drafting and contract negotiation skills
